Customs

Traditional practices, behaviors, or rituals that are characteristic of a particular community or society.

Beliefs

Beliefs are convictions or acceptances that something exists or is true, especially without proof, and they can guide behavior and thought processes.

Values

Core beliefs or standards that guide and motivate attitudes and actions.

Explanation :
Culture refers to the shared customs, beliefs, values, and norms of a particular group of people. Ethnicity refers to a group of people who share a common ancestry or heritage. Sociohistoric context refers to the social and historical circumstances that shape an individual's experiences and worldview. Psychometrics refers to the measurement of psychological traits, such as intelligence or personality.
